Etiquette Rules for Flag Displays and National Anthem Salutes
The text outlines expected public conduct regarding the flag and the national anthem. Civilians should remove hats and stand at attention during the anthem, while the flag must be displayed with union to the right and raised when displayed from a staff. Flags should be handled with respect, not allowed to touch the ground, and soldiers salute only when the flag is displayed.

Governor Proclaims June 28 National War Savings Day in Oklahoma
The governor proclaims June 28 as National War Savings Day urging Oklahomans to save and invest in War Savings. The state aims to contribute to a national goal of 46,503 in war savings, aligning with federal prompts and state official signatures.

Oklahoma Press Association backs suffrage stance
The Oklahoma Press Association declares its support for women’s suffrage in a May 25 1918 resolution. It expresses confidence in women's ability to share citizenship duties and pledges support for the referendum to be voted on November 6 1918.
